Discover Cape Town
The Mother City
Known as the Mother City, Cape Town is a unique and culturally diverse city at the tip of Africa. Surrounded by breathtaking natural landscapes like Table Mountain and two oceans. It is renowned for its historic architecture, stunning coastlines, and vibrant nightlife. The city offers a mix of outdoor adventure, art and design to tour, not forgetting the local food and wine.

Discover Johannesburg
City of Gold
Johannesburg, a vibrant city in the heart of South Africa, is renowned for its rich history and cultural diversity. Known as the 'City of Gold' for its modern-day gold mines, it also offers a variety of spectacular landscapes, enthralling wildlife and world-class facilities. It's a city that never sleeps and has something for everyone, from trendy nightclubs and bustling markets, to historical landmarks and prestigious galleries.

Discover Durban
The Warmest Place to Be
Located in the KwaZulu-Natal province, Durban is a coastal city known for its African, Indian, and colonial influences. It features a beautiful coastline, bustling markets, and a myriad of natural and cultural attractions. Durban certainly stands out with its unique, vibrant city life combined with relaxed outdoor spaces.

Travel Tips

Currency: ZAR Time Zone: South Africa Standard Time (UTC +2:00) Language: English

Hello! It's great to hear you're planning a trip to South Africa. Here are some travel tips for your adventure:

Best Time to Visit:
The best time to visit South Africa's major cities like Cape Town, Johannesburg, and Durban is during their summer months, from November to February. These months offer warm weather and are perfect for beach activities and wildlife viewing.

Route and Accessibility:
All three cities are well-connected by flights from major international airports. For travel within the country, there are domestic flights, trains, buses, or rental cars available. Remember to book in advance, especially during peak tourist seasons.

Accommodation and Booking:
There's a wide range of accommodation options available in all these cities, including hotels, guest houses, and homestays. Booking platforms like Booking.com, Airbnb, and local South African websites can be used to secure your accommodation. Remember to book early in the peak months to get the best places.

Clothing and Essentials:
Pack lightweight, breathable clothing for the summer months. Include a hat, sunscreen, and sunglasses for protection against the intense sun. Also, it can cool off at night, so bring a light jacket or sweater. If you plan to do any hiking, comfortable sport shoes are crucial. Don't forget your swimsuit for those beautiful beaches.

Health and Safety:
Ensure your routine vaccinations are up to date before travelling. Although South Africa is generally safe, it's wise to be cautious in public areas and avoid walking alone at night in unknown areas. Always keep your personal belongings secure. Drinking tap water is safe in South Africa and no special medical precautions are required.

Local Etiquette and Respect:
South Africa is multicultural, and it's essential to respect each culture. Tipping for good service is customary. South Africans appreciate politeness and patience. English is spoken widely, so communication should not be a problem.
